What is Amensalism: Definition
Amensalism, also known as antagonismis the biological interactionthat is, among living beings, in which one of the members involved does not experience any alteration but prevents the development and survival of the other. In other words, the Relationship of Amensalism It takes place when a smaller or weak species establishes an interaction with another stronger or stronger species in which it is harmed, while the dominant does not warn the existence of the other. Amensalism is important to study chains or trophic relationships within ecosystems, such as relations between predator and prey. It also helps to understand the impacts of pests on agriculture or the growth of certain plants and species of that environment.
Normally, the way in which Amensalism or antagonism takes place is that of the production of toxic substances by one of the members involved and that prevents other populations from developing or subsisting while these are around them. This interaction is very common within microorganisms.
As soon as an organism occupies a habitat, its survival instinct makes it possible to do our best because other species fail to subsist or cannot live there. This interaction is not defined as positive for the body, rather neutral and harmful to the species that are displaced.

Difference between Amensalism and Competition
Frequently, some relationships between species can be confused with others by their resemblance and this may be the case between Amensalism and competition. The competition It is a biological interaction in which a fight between two agencies to obtain the same resourcesthat both need to meet their needs.
Therefore, competition is a relationship in which the convenience of an organism necessarily implies the damage of the other, while In Amensalism one of the organisms does not take any benefit from the actionthat is, it can be neutral or harmful to the body that is displaced.
Amensalism: Examples
They can be identified Amensalism relationships In all groups of living beings. Let’s look at some like examples of Amensalism:
Fungus
As fungi do not perform photosynthesis, they must absorb simple and soluble nutrients in the environment. Because these nutrients are absorbed by the fungi of the environment, they are no longer available for other populations, therefore, they can compromise the existence of other species in the middle.
When a fungus interacts with another species, it can secrete a chemical component of its metabolism that harms the other species. This happens, for example, in the fungus Penicilium Notatumwhich secrets a substance capable of destroying many bacteria, penicillin. Penicillin was discovered by Alexander Fleming and is one of the most used antibiotics in the world. The relationship that establishes this fungus with the bacteria that inhibits is of Amensalism.
Floors
Among the plants, an example of the relationship of amensalism is that of the American black walnut (Juglans Nigra), that you will see in the image below, that produces a toxin known as Juglona and that avoids the growth of other plants around it. This substance deprives other energy plants that they need for photosynthesis and long produce their death, thus reducing competition for survival. The Juglona occurs mainly in the Capults, Roots and Helmets of the fruits.
There are planktonic algae that release a toxic substance, forming red points in the ocean and that cause the death of marine animals or the pine leaves fallen to the ground, which release a substance that avoids the germination of the seeds of other plants.
Animals
For example, some wild pigs when they are transferred to other habitats eat all nutrients in their path and excrete their waste to wetlands, rivers or soils, contaminating them and producing the death of many species and damages in agriculture. Another clear example, occurred when the rabbits were introduced in Australia for the hunters, and it turns out that they ended up becoming a plague that hinders the existence of other species. Another habitual example is when animals trample the herbs without using them at all, in many cases killing them.
